I'm sure that a lot of folks on the board here are waiting for the Evo/ESP decision. From what I understand, the SEB has decided on their recommendation to the BOD, but it hasn't been made public yet. It should be public very soon.
I personally intend to continue developing the SM Evo, and running it locally. What I do at national level events will depend on the Evo/ESP decision, and finding a co-driver. I would consider running my SM Evo (with the right codriver) or codriving somebody's ESP Evo.
I think I will continue with my prep for street prepared. Not sure what to do with the available power mods until they make a decision on ESP.
What happens to the EVO in street prepared determines the aproach to the power mods. If the EVO gets bumped, my power mods change drastically as I would jump to SM. So until then, there is no point wasting money.
